Treat text controls as inline widgets
When a hot string setting is rendered, InlineWidget still places the text input in the row, but hasInlineWidget is false, so the row installs its button-style onKeyDown handler. While the input is focused, pressing Space bubbles to the row, which calls preventDefault(), so users cannot type spaces into text setting values. Include text in the inline-control set or stop propagation from the text input.

Reject settings actions that were not exposed
The execute route dispatches settings updates solely from the path, so any caller can craft plugin:settings:<field> and this code will send a temporary config update even when the plugin has no PluginSettings class or when <field> is not marked hot=True and was never returned by SettingsActionProvider. That bypasses the intended hot-field allowlist used to build the command palette; validate the resolved settings class and hot field before calling hot_update_plugin_config.

Preserve temporary setting values when reloading actions
When a hot setting is executed, ActionExecutionService applies it with mode="temporary", but the subsequent action refresh reaches this branch and then falls back to load_plugin_config because no current host implementation exposes get_effective_config (repo-wide rg get_effective_config only finds this call). For any temporary command-palette setting change, the refreshed descriptor therefore reads the persisted TOML value instead of the value just applied in the running plugin, so toggles/sliders snap back to stale values and the next click can send the wrong value again. The provider needs a real source for the child process's effective config or another cache of temporary updates.

URL-encode forwarded action IDs in proxy execute path
proxy_chat_action_execute forwards action_id by direct string interpolation, so reserved URL characters in IDs (e.g. ?, #, %) change the outgoing request path/query and the plugin server can receive a different action ID or a 404. This is reachable because action IDs are plugin-defined and not restricted to URL-safe characters (the list-action provider only enforces non-empty strings), so a valid configured action can become unexecutable through the main-server proxy.

- actions_proxy_router: percent-encode action_id before interpolating it
into the outgoing /chat/actions/{action_id}/execute path. Reserved URL
chars (`?`, `#`, `%`, `/`) in plugin-defined IDs would otherwise
reinterpret the request as path+query/fragment and reach the plugin
server as a different (or 404) action. `:` stays unencoded so the
canonical `system:demo:toggle` form remains readable.

- execution_service: split dispatch by structure rather than the bare
`system:` prefix, so a plugin whose `plugin_id == "system"` is no
longer a tombstone. The new order:
1. `{plugin_id}:settings:{field}` (wins, even for plugin "system")
2. `system:{plugin_id}:{lifecycle|entry...}` ONLY when parts[2] is a
known lifecycle keyword (start/stop/reload/toggle/profile/entry)
3. `{plugin_id}:{action_id}` fall-through to list-action handler.
Existing tests that asserted ACTION_NOT_FOUND from the system handler
for `system:bad` / `system:demo:explode` now correctly land in the
list-action handler (ACTION_NOT_IMPLEMENTED) — the system handler is
no longer reserved for ambiguous strings.
- CommandPalette: pipe `highlightedActionId` from CommandPalette into
PluginCard so grouped view rows actually receive the highlight class.
PluginCard auto-expands while one of its rows is highlighted so
keyboard Enter resolves a visible `.cp-row-highlighted.cp-row-clickable`
(the parent's Enter handler activates via querySelector + .click()).

Build static UI target from server host, not loopback
The Open UI action hardcodes http://127.0.0.1:<port>/plugin/{id}/ui/, which only works when the browser is running on the same machine as the plugin server. In remote/LAN access, the user’s browser resolves 127.0.0.1 to its own device, so clicking the command opens a dead local URL instead of the server plugin UI. This breaks command-palette UI navigation for non-local clients; construct the URL from the current host (or a proxied route) rather than fixed loopback.
